• You can manually input rates up to 4 digits long (0.01% to 99.99%).

Taxable status of the pkey

Whenever you perform a discount/premium operation on the last item registered, the tax calculation for dis- count/premium amount is performed in accordance with the tax status programmed for that item.

Whenever you perform a discount/premium operation on a subtotal amount, the tax calculation for the subtotal amount is performed in accordance with the tax status programmed for the pkey.
